Skip to main content
Didit Raises $7.5M to Build the Infrastructure for Identity and Fraud
Didit
Back to blog
Blog · March 6, 2026

Enhancing Identity Security with HSMs for Key Management

Hardware Security Modules (HSMs) are crucial for safeguarding cryptographic keys in identity systems, offering tamper-proof protection and robust compliance.

By DiditUpdated
implementing-hsm-identity-key-management.png

HSMs are Essential for Key ProtectionHardware Security Modules provide a dedicated, tamper-proof environment for cryptographic keys, which are fundamental to securing digital identities and transactions.

Compliance and Trust are BoostedIntegrating HSMs helps organizations meet stringent regulatory requirements like GDPR and ISO 27001, building greater trust with users and partners.

Scalability and Performance are Key ConsiderationsWhile offering superior security, HSM implementation requires careful planning to ensure it scales efficiently with growing identity verification demands without compromising performance.

Didit Simplifies Secure Identity VerificationDidit’s AI-native identity platform, with its modular architecture and enterprise-grade security, inherently supports high-security standards, making robust identity key management more accessible.

The Critical Role of Cryptographic Keys in Identity Management

In today's digital landscape, cryptographic keys are the bedrock of secure identity management. They enable authentication, ensure data integrity, and facilitate secure communication. From signing digital documents to encrypting personal identifiable information (PII) during ID Verification processes, these keys are central to maintaining trust and preventing fraud. However, the security of an entire identity system is only as strong as the protection afforded to its cryptographic keys. If these keys are compromised, the integrity of all associated digital identities and transactions is at risk, leading to potentially devastating data breaches, financial losses, and reputational damage.

Traditional software-based key storage, while convenient, often presents vulnerabilities. Keys stored in software can be susceptible to malware, unauthorized access, and insider threats. As organizations handle increasingly sensitive user data, especially during processes like ID Verification (OCR, MRZ, barcodes) and 1:1 Face Match, the need for a higher level of key protection becomes paramount. This is where Hardware Security Modules (HSMs) come into play, offering a dedicated and highly secure environment for cryptographic operations.

What are Hardware Security Modules (HSMs) and Why They Matter

A Hardware Security Module (HSM) is a physical computing device that safeguards and manages digital keys, performs encryption and decryption functions, and provides cryptographic services. Designed to be tamper-resistant and tamper-evident, HSMs offer a higher level of security than software-only solutions. They are specifically engineered to protect cryptographic operations from physical and logical attacks, ensuring that keys are generated, stored, and used in a secure, isolated environment.

Key benefits of using HSMs for identity key management include:

  • Tamper Protection: HSMs are built to resist physical tampering. Any attempt to breach the device can trigger mechanisms that zeroize (delete) the keys, preventing compromise.
  • Secure Key Generation and Storage: Keys are generated within the secure confines of the HSM and never leave it in plaintext, significantly reducing the risk of exposure.
  • Enhanced Performance: Many HSMs are optimized for cryptographic operations, offloading these tasks from general-purpose servers and improving overall system performance.
  • Compliance: HSMs are often a requirement for meeting various regulatory and industry standards, such as PCI DSS, FIPS 140-2, GDPR, and ISO 27001. Didit, for instance, is ISO 27001 certified and GDPR compliant, reflecting a commitment to high security standards which often involves such robust key management.
  • Non-Repudiation: HSMs can provide cryptographic proof of origin and integrity, crucial for establishing non-repudiation in digital transactions and signatures.

For processes like NFC Verification (ePassport/eID) which rely on cryptographic validation directly from government-issued documents, the integrity of the keys used to verify these signatures is critical. HSMs ensure these verification keys are protected against tampering, upholding the highest level of security available for ID verification.

Implementing HSMs: Best Practices and Considerations

Implementing HSMs for identity key management requires careful planning and adherence to best practices to maximize their security benefits and ensure seamless integration:

  1. Assess Your Needs: Understand the types of keys you need to protect (e.g., signing keys, encryption keys, master keys), the volume of cryptographic operations, and your specific compliance requirements (e.g., for AML Screening & Monitoring). This will help determine the appropriate HSM model and deployment strategy.
  2. Choose the Right Deployment Model: HSMs can be deployed in various ways: on-premise, as a service (cloud HSM), or in a hybrid model. Cloud HSMs offer scalability and reduced operational overhead, while on-premise solutions provide complete control.
  3. Integrate with Your Identity Platform: Ensure your identity verification platform, including components like ID Verification, Passive & Active Liveness, and 1:1 Face Match, can securely interface with the HSM. Modern platforms like Didit are designed with clean APIs and developer-first principles, facilitating such integrations.
  4. Key Lifecycle Management: Establish robust procedures for the entire key lifecycle: generation, storage, usage, backup, rotation, and destruction. Automated key rotation, for example, can significantly reduce the risk of compromise.
  5. Redundancy and High Availability: Deploy multiple HSMs in a redundant configuration to ensure high availability and disaster recovery. This prevents service disruptions in case of an HSM failure.
  6. Monitoring and Auditing: Continuously monitor HSM usage and audit logs for any suspicious activity. This includes tracking key access, cryptographic operations, and any attempts at tampering.
  7. Physical Security: For on-premise HSMs, ensure they are housed in physically secure data centers with restricted access, surveillance, and environmental controls.

By following these best practices, organizations can leverage HSMs to create a formidable defense for their cryptographic keys, thereby fortifying their entire identity management infrastructure.

The Future of Secure Identity: HSMs and AI-Native Platforms

As identity verification becomes more sophisticated, incorporating AI-native technologies for tasks like Age Estimation and deepfake detection, the need for robust key management only intensifies. The integration of HSMs with advanced identity platforms represents the future of secure digital identity.

AI-native platforms, like Didit, process vast amounts of sensitive data. Protecting the keys that encrypt this data, sign verification results, and secure communication channels is non-negotiable. HSMs provide the hardware root of trust necessary to ensure that the intelligence derived from AI models for fraud prevention or identity matching is processed and transmitted with the highest level of cryptographic assurance. This synergy allows businesses to harness the power of AI for efficient and accurate identity verification while maintaining an uncompromised security posture. Furthermore, as regulations like the EU AI Act evolve, platforms that integrate strong security measures like HSMs will be better positioned for compliance and responsible AI deployment.

How Didit Helps

Didit, as an AI-native, developer-first identity platform, is designed to meet the highest standards of security and compliance, making it an ideal partner for organizations prioritizing robust key management. Our modular architecture allows businesses to compose verification workflows that inherently support and integrate with high-security practices, including the principles behind HSM-backed key management.

While Didit focuses on providing state-of-the-art identity verification capabilities, our platform is built on a foundation of enterprise-grade security. We are ISO 27001 certified, GDPR compliant, and iBeta Level 1 certified for liveness detection, demonstrating our commitment to protecting sensitive data and cryptographic operations. Our offerings, including ID Verification, Passive & Active Liveness, 1:1 Face Match, AML Screening & Monitoring, and NFC Verification, all operate within a secure ecosystem. Didit’s clean APIs and instant sandbox environment empower developers to build secure identity solutions that can seamlessly interact with their existing security infrastructure, including any HSM-protected key management systems they may have in place. We eliminate setup fees and offer Free Core KYC, making world-class identity verification and its associated security benefits accessible to businesses of all sizes.

Ready to Get Started?

Ready to see Didit in action? Get a free demo today.

Start verifying identities for free with Didit's free tier.

Infrastructure for identity and fraud.

One API for KYC, KYB, Transaction Monitoring, and Wallet Screening. Integrate in 5 minutes.

Ask an AI to summarise this page
Implementing HSMs for Secure Identity Key Management.